If you have very red lips and are looking for a nude that will work with them, you need to find a color with a grey undertone. That'll neutralize the red in your lips but without lending a yellow, sallow cast to the rest of your face. Also, consider getting something that doesn't have a very milky, white cast - something a little more of a medium tone may actually blend in much better than something obviously light, even with (or especially with) fair skin, when red lips are part of the equation.
